No, IGNOU does not offer a specific Medical Record course. However, they do offer various programs in health management and allied healthcare fields, which may cover some aspects of medical record-keeping.
If you are specifically looking for a course in Medical Records, it would be best to explore other institutions that offer Diploma or degree programs in health information management or Medical Record Technology.

The MPH fee at Sree Chitra Tirunal Institute for Medical Sciences and Technology (SCTIMST) is INR 1.1 Lacs for non-sponsored,
independent students, and INR 2 Lacs for sponsored students. In addition to the tuition fee, MPH students are required to pay various other charges, such as an admission fee of INR 1,000, an exam fee of INR 1,000, a refundable security deposit of INR 10,000, etc. The mentioned fees are sourced from the official website of the institute/sanctioning body. They are still subject to change and hence, are indicative.

The comparison of the two courses is explained in the table given below -
Particulars | Medical Transcription | Medical Scribe |
|---|---|---|
Course Level | Diploma/Certificate | Diploma/Certificate |
Course Duration | 6 months - 1 year | 4 months - 1 year |
Average Fee | INR 15,000 - INR 57,600 | INR 15,000 - INR 38,000 |
Eligibility Criteria | Passed Class 12 | Passed Class 10 |
Entrance Exam | Merit-Based | Merit-Based |
Top Colleges | Max Healthcare Education, Imperial Institute of Management, The Indira Gandhi Technological and Medical Sciences University | Tagore Institute of Medical Science and Research Center - TIMS, Aop Training Institute, Gurgaon |
Job Profiles | Medical Transcriptionist, Medical Writer, Medical Records/Health Information Technician, Medical Assistants, Medical Summarizer | Medical Transcriptionist, Medical Assistant, Nurse |
Average Annual Salary | INR 2 LPA - INR 4.6 LPA | INR 2 LPA - INR 4 LPA |
Top Recruiters | Spheris, C-Bay-Med, Quest Focus Infosys, Acusis Mediscribe India Ltd, ScribeTech (E-Health), SPI Technology, Medwrite India, World tech, All Zone Management Solutions Pvt Ltd | Allzone Management Solution, Athenahealth Technologies India Pvt Ltd, Covatech, iMedX Information Services Pvt. Ltd, Mediscribe India Ltd Transdoc.in, ScribeTech (E-Health) |
Source - Multiple external / official sites, data may vary.

Yes, an MBBS doctor can perform echocardiography if they undergo specialised training in the procedure. While echocardiography is commonly associated with cardiologists, general practitioners or MBBS doctors can also perform it after completing the necessary certification and training.
This typically involves learning how to operate echocardiographic equipment, interpret images, and diagnose conditions based on the results. In many settings, an MBBS doctor may refer patients to a cardiologist for more advanced cardiac care, but basic echocardiography skills can be acquired by doctors in various specialities.

NEET MDS admit card is released by the National Board on Examinations in Medical Sciences (NBEMS) in online mode only. Hence, eligible candidates have to download the NEET MDS admit card in online mode by visiting the official website. Requesting NBEMS for sending the NEET MDS admit card post will be of no avail.
